Select Brand:

Show All


£54.18

Dispatch on next business day

£6.39

Dispatch on next business day

£20.58

Dispatch on next business day

£92.50

Dispatch on next business day

£263.56

Dispatch on next business day

£9.24

Dispatch on next business day

£49.54

Dispatch on next business day

£6.33

Dispatch on next business day

£8.67

Dispatch on next business day

£47.39

Dispatch on next business day